LEAD-BASED PAINT RRP RULES
Ordinary renovation and maintenance activities can create dust that contains lead. Contractors who perform
renovation, repairs, and painting jobs in pre -1978 housing and child -occupied facilities must, before beginning
work, provide owners, tenants, and child-care facilities with a copy of EPA's lead hazard informatior-1 pamphlet
Renovate Right: Important Lead Hazard information for Families. Child Care Providers, and School
Contractors must document compliance with this requirement. After April 22, 2010, federal law will require you
to be certified and to use lead -safe work practices. Georgia Environmental Protection Division Lead -Based
Paint and Asbestos Program (404) 363-7026.
Projects must be done by a Certified Lead Renovation Firm AND a Certified Renovator
When disturbing lead-based painted or coated surfaces or components more than 6 ft2 per interior
room or 20 ft2 of exterior surfaces AND all window replacements and partial demolitions of any size,
Asbestos/Environmental Notification to Georgia EPD for
Projects Involving Demolition Wrecking, or Renovation
The undersigned hereby acknowledges that the issuance of this permit does not in any way grant permission
to the owner, owner's representative, or permit holder to proceed with demolition, wrecking, or renovation of a
structure prior to the filing of any required ten (10) day `Project Notification for Asbestos Renovation
Encapsulation or Demolition" form in accordance with the Georgia Asbestos Rules. The Georgia
Environmental Protection Division administers the rules. In most cases, the rules require both the owner and
the involved contractors to assure the portion of the building involved in the project is thoroughly inspected by
an Accredited Asbestos Inspector for materials that contain asbestos; and the removal of the asbestos before
renovation, wrecking, or demolition begins almost without exemption. Georgia EPD requires a completed
demolition notification from be submitted 10 workings days in advance even if no asbestos is present in the
building. Further guidance for regulatory compliance and contact telephone numbers are provided by the
brochures entitled Asbestos & Renovation and Asbestos and Demolition. Other environmental issues such
as asbestos removal techniques, lead abatement, ground contamination, or unusual site conditions may have
EPD regulations that could affect the project.
BMPs
While BMP deficiencies are not necessarily the fault of the owner or his agent, BMPs are their responsibility.
Two areas of deficiencies are in the most basic and common BMPs; Co — Construction Exit and Sd1 —
Sediment Barrier. Correct installation information can be found in the Field Manual for Erosion and Sediment
Control in Georgia, Fourth Edition 2002, Georgia Soil and Water Conservation Commission;
http://www.gaswcc.org/docs/field—manual-4ed.pdf.
Problems with the Co is not limited to the installation, but to material. The stone will be a representation of
1.5"-3.5" stone or larger.
Type A sediment barriers have been installed where Type C is required and shown on the permit drawings.
Where two rows are called for they will be installed with a separation that allows for the first one to fail (fall
over) without impacting the second one. The complete assembly and installation must be compliant; steel or
wood p(�s�,�ost spa, in , Type C or A.
